Abstract
In this paper, channel estimation and interference cancellation techniques are presented jointly for multipath DS-CDMA systems employing long spreading codes. The linear prediction (LP) approach is applied to estimate the channel response of the desired user, which is based on interference cancellation. The minimum-mean-square-error (MMSE) criterion is used to make the final statistical decision based on the estimated parameters. It is shown that the proposed receiver performs well in the presence of frequency-selective multipath fading.
